Producing sugar requires a series of energy-intensive processes, such as planting, harvesting, transportation, and processing of sugar cane or sugar beets. Additionally, the machinery used in sugar production, like tractors, trucks, and processing equipment, typically run on fossil fuels. This reliance on fossil fuels contributes to the high energy requirements of sugar production.
Sugar can influence acid levels in the body by promoting the growth of certain bacteria in the mouth that produce acids as a byproduct of sugar fermentation. This can lead to a decrease in pH levels, contributing to tooth decay and an acidic environment. Additionally, high sugar intake can affect metabolic processes, potentially leading to increased acidity in the body, which may have implications for overall health. Reducing sugar consumption can help maintain a more balanced acid-base level.

There several drugs used to reduce uric acid. Xanthine Oxidase Inhibitors, such as allopurinol work by decreasing the amount of uric acid produced by the body. Allopurinol is usually prescribed for patients who produce excessive amounts of uric acid in their body ("overproducers"). Uricosuric Agents, such as probenecid or sulfinpyrazone, work by helping the kidneys get rid of the excess uric acid produced in the body. Uricosuric agents are usually prescribed for patients whose kidneys cannot eliminate uric acid from the body ("underexcreters").
Your body regulates blood sugar. It is only if you have too much sugar (and carbohydrates break down into sugar) that the body can not keep up, does it become a problem. When you eat large amounts of sugar or carbohydrates, it requires the body to continuously produce high levels of insulin to keep that sugar level down. (Insulin's job is to push sugar out of the bloodstream into the cells where it is used for energy.) Eventually the cells in their body becomes insensitive to the effects of the insulin (insulin resistance). To handle this problem of insulin resistance their body begins to produce even higher levels of insulin. This continues until their pancreas reaches the maximum amount of insulin it can produce, and when the insulin resistance increases again, their blood sugar begins to rise out of control. The result is type 2 diabetes! Type 2 diabetes is actually an extreme case of insulin resistance. It is then that you have to regulate your blood sugar via diet, excerise and give you body some help to make the body's cells sensitive again to the insulin.
